Anti-Racism Microgrants

The Anti-Racism Table invites individuals, community organizations and stakeholders to apply for microgrants to undertake initiatives that promote anti-racism work on PEI. This fund will contribute to our mandate to promote a culture of diversity and inclusion that recognizes the need to address racism, as well as to strengthen the link between racial equality and community cohesion.

The following groups and organizations can apply by 11:59 p.m. on February 26, 2024:

  • Community groups
  • Non-profit organizations and boards
  • Youth aged 14-24
  • Individuals
  • Professional associations

Eligible projects must align with one or more of the following goals:

  • Strengthening organizational capacity with activities focused on anti-racism
  • Public outreach, engagement and advocacy
  • Strengthening BIPOC communities

Eligible projects can include the following activities or themes, amongst others:

  • Creating educational tools to address anti-racism (eg. executive anti-racism training)
  • Design and implement anti-racism initiatives
  • Anti-racism in or through the arts
  • Podcast or newsletter that address anti-racism
  • Encouraging BIPOC youth representation and participation on ABC’s (agencies, boards or commissions)
  • Hiring staff (e.g. project coordinator)

There will be three (3) microgrant streams that youth, individuals and organizations can apply to for project funding:

  1. Youth applicants (age: 14 - 24 years) can request funding ranging from $100 to $1,500

  2. Individuals can request funding ranging from $100 to $2,000

  3. Non-profit organizations & professional associations can request funding ranging from $1,000 to $5,000
